8 musical acts to fill Chardon amphitheater with song
Enjoy eight great musical acts on Saturdays this summer and early fall while resting your bones in the charming amphitheater outside Big Creek Park’s Meyer Center.
On tap this year are:
- Joey Tomsick & the JTO (polka) on May 31
- Fort Huntsburg Band (classic country) on June 14
- Hootenanny Sing-along (folk music sing-along) on June 28
- Up River (celtic, bluegrass and folk) on July 12
- Borger & The Blues Forgers (traditional trio blues, with acoustic opening act Paul “Blue Pike” Pira) on July 26
- Erie Heights Brass Ensemble on August 9
- Quad Pro Quo & Mo’ (barbershop quartets) on August 23
- Top Dog (party and dance rock) on September 6
All shows are 7 to 8:30 p.m. at the amphitheater at Big Creek Park, 9160 Robinson Road in Chardon Township, which is wheelchair/stroller accessible.
Bring a lawn chair or blanket, or just sit on the leveled seating. Refreshments will be served. Inclement weather moves the shows indoors. Call 440-286-9516 with questions.
